The Characteristics of Tobacco Plants
Tobacco is a significant commercial crop known for its unique growth requirements. It has a relatively long growth cycle, and during different stages, it needs a balanced supply of various nutrients. For example, in the early growth stage, nitrogen is crucial for promoting leaf development. As the plant matures, phosphorus and potassium play important roles in enhancing root growth, improving disease resistance, and increasing the quality of tobacco leaves. Tobacco plants also have a high demand for soil fertility and a well - structured soil environment to support their growth.
The Composition and Benefits of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er
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er is a complex mixture that contains humic acid, fulvic acid, and other beneficial substances. Humic acid is a natural organic compound derived from decomposed organic matter. It has several remarkable properties that can benefit plant growth.
First of all, humic acid can improve soil structure. It acts as a soil conditioner, helping to aggregate soil particles, which increases soil porosity. This improved soil structure allows for better air and water infiltration, which is essential for root respiration and nutrient uptake. For tobacco plants, which have a relatively large root system, a well - structured soil can provide a more favorable growth environment, enabling the roots to penetrate deeper and access more nutrients.


Secondly, humic acid can enhance nutrient availability. It has a high cation - exchange capacity (CEC), which means it can attract and hold onto positively charged nutrients such as potassium, calcium, and magnesium. This prevents these nutrients from being leached out of the soil and makes them more accessible to plants. In addition, humic acid can also chelate micronutrients like iron, zinc, and manganese, making them more soluble and easier for tobacco plants to absorb.
Fulvic acid, another component of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er, has a small molecular size and high biological activity. It can easily penetrate plant cell membranes, promoting the uptake and transportation of nutrients within the plant. It also stimulates plant growth hormones, enhancing the overall growth and development of tobacco plants.
Using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er on Tobacco Plants
Growth Promotion
When applied to tobacco plants,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er can significantly promote growth. In the early growth stage, it can stimulate root development, leading to a stronger and more extensive root system. This allows tobacco plants to absorb more water and nutrients from the soil, resulting in faster growth and larger leaves.
During the vegetative growth stage, the application of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er can increase the chlorophyll content in leaves, enhancing photosynthesis. More efficient photosynthesis means more energy is produced for plant growth, which leads to thicker and greener leaves. This is particularly important for tobacco plants, as the quality of the leaves is a key factor in determining the value of the crop.
Quality Improvement
The use of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er can also improve the quality of tobacco leaves. It can increase the sugar content in leaves, which is beneficial for the flavor and aroma of tobacco. In addition, it can reduce the nicotine content to a certain extent, making the tobacco more suitable for different consumer preferences.
Moreover,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er can enhance the disease resistance of tobacco plants. By improving the overall health of the plants and strengthening their immune system, it can help tobacco plants better withstand diseases such as black shank, blue mold, and root rot. This reduces the need for chemical pesticides, which is not only environmentally friendly but also helps to improve the safety of tobacco products.
Application Methods
There are several ways to apply Humic Acid Liquid Fertilizer to tobacco plants. One common method is through foliar spraying. This involves diluting the fertilizer in water and spraying it directly onto the leaves. Foliar spraying allows for quick nutrient absorption, especially during periods of high nutrient demand or when the soil conditions are not optimal.
Another method is soil drenching. This is done by applying the diluted fertilizer to the soil around the base of the tobacco plants. Soil drenching ensures that the fertilizer reaches the root zone, where it can have a long - term impact on soil fertility and plant growth.
